Wee, my first circle lens review!

This review is for the i.fairy Keizen Blue, which I was totally enamored with after looking at stock photos online. I bought these from fobbybarbie.com and shipping took a whoppin' 3 weeks, but I was happy because I got my lenses in the end! One thing I will comment on is that they packaged my order in...magazines? They literally took the vials and wrapped it in some pages of a magazines and shipped it (=.=) I was surprised that my lenses were not packed a little better, especially due to the higher price that I paid for i.fairy lens at that site.

Color: 7/10. I usually hate darker color lenses, especially for blues, because I can't stand the fact that they make my eyes look like murky sewage water. However, even though Keizen wasn't the type of super bright blue that was advertised in stock photos, I loved these! The yellowish brown ring at the center really made the lenses blend with my natural eye color.
Enlargement: 10/10. Although these lenses are advertised as 16.2 mm, I believe the true diameter to be more like 14.8mm or 15mm. My eyes are bigger and tend not to get that lovely halo effect, but with these lenses, I was able to! Love!
Comfort: 10/10. These are my first i.fairy lenses, and they will definitely not be my last! Due to the higher water content (55%), these lenses lasted me through 8 hours of being outside in the blistering heat without feeling uncomfortable. I think these are even more comfortable than my EOS lenses, which is saying a LOT.
Overall: 8/10. I love these lenses because of the comfort and how natural my lenses looked on my eyes. However, I wish they were brighter in real life.
